And here I hit a rock. This is the first Jumbo puzzle I've assembled and it's definitely of much lower quality than Ravensburger or even Educa. The pieces are a bit thinner, only classic puzzle shapes and too many exactly the same shapes and sizes, so there were many misfitted pieces. This is always a nuisance, but when assembling the almost unidentifiable sky the misfitting turned into a nightmare. In the end I lost interest and left it untouched for a few days.
